Skip to content

Commit f28f644

Browse files
itamargivjenkins-bot
authored andcommitted
Search: Mark wikibase/v0/suggest/item as ready for production
Bug: T396571 Change-Id: I39aca2daa46976c5d71a5f8bc4b66dd17d880800
1 parent fce8f6f commit f28f644

File tree

6 files changed

+14
-13
lines changed

6 files changed

+14
-13
lines changed

extension-repo.json

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-649,6 +649,11 @@
649649
"path": "/wikibase/v0/search/properties",
650650
"method": "GET",
651651
"factory": "Wikibase\\Repo\\Domains\\Search\\RouteHandlers\\SimplePropertySearchRouteHandler::factory"
652+
},
653+
{
654+
"path": "/wikibase/v0/suggest/items",
655+
"method": "GET",
656+
"factory": "Wikibase\\Repo\\Domains\\Search\\RouteHandlers\\ItemPrefixSearchRouteHandler::factory"
652657
}
653658
],
654659
"SpecialPages": {

repo/domains/search/specs/index.fragment.js

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-59,8 +59,7 @@ const openapi = {
5959
"get": {
6060
"operationId": "simpleItemSuggest",
6161
"tags": [ "item search" ],
62-
"summary": "[WIP] Simple Item search by prefix, for labels and aliases",
63-
"description": "This endpoint is currently in development and is not recommended for production use.",
62+
"summary": "Simple Item search by prefix, for labels and aliases",
6463
"parameters": [
6564
{
6665
...parameters.SearchQuery,

repo/rest-api/CHANGELOG.md

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,9 @@
11
# CHANGELOG {#wb_rest_api_changelog}
22

3+
## Version 1.3
4+
5+
* Added endpoint `GET /wikibase/v0/suggest/items` ([T388209](https://phabricator.wikimedia.org/T388209))
6+
37
## Version 1.2
48

59
* Added endpoint `GET /wikibase/v0/search/properties` ([T386377](https://phabricator.wikimedia.org/T386377))

repo/rest-api/routes.dev.json

Lines changed: 1 addition &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1 @@
1-
[
2-
{
3-
"path": "/wikibase/v0/suggest/items",
4-
"method": "GET",
5-
"factory": "Wikibase\\Repo\\Domains\\Search\\RouteHandlers\\ItemPrefixSearchRouteHandler::factory"
6-
}
7-
]
1+
[]

repo/rest-api/specs/openapi.base.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"openapi": "3.1.0",
33
"info": {
44
"title": "Wikibase REST API",
5-
"version": "1.2",
5+
"version": "1.3",
66
"description": "OpenAPI definition of Wikibase REST API",
77
"contact": {
88
"name": "Wikimedia Deutschland - Wikibase Product Platform Team",

repo/rest-api/src/openapi.json

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22
"openapi": "3.1.0",
33
"info": {
44
"title": "Wikibase REST API",
5-
"version": "1.2",
5+
"version": "1.3",
66
"description": "OpenAPI definition of Wikibase REST API",
77
"contact": {
88
"name": "Wikimedia Deutschland - Wikibase Product Platform Team",
@@ -33444,8 +33444,7 @@
3344433444
"tags": [
3344533445
"item search"
3344633446
],
33447-
"summary": "[WIP] Simple Item search by prefix, for labels and aliases",
33448-
"description": "This endpoint is currently in development and is not recommended for production use.",
33447+
"summary": "Simple Item search by prefix, for labels and aliases",
3344933448
"parameters": [
3345033449
{
3345133450
"in": "query",

0 commit comments

Comments
 (0)